Bridge Snapshot: NFA 2378

The NFA 2378 bridge in Morgan, Tennessee carries NFA 2378 over MUD LICK CREEK. It was built in 1997, making it 29 years old today. The structure is built primarily of prestressed concrete and spans 1 section, stretching 13.4 meters (44 feet) end to end. Daily traffic averages 542 vehicles, placing it in the lower-traffic tier of Tennessee bridges. It is owned and maintained by City/Municipal Highway Agency.

The latest FHWA inspection records show a deck rating of 7/9, superstructure at 7/9, substructure at 7/9. The weakest component sits in good condition. None of this bridge's reported major components fall into the Poor condition range. Its NBI inventory load rating is 32.4 metric tons.

How to read this record

This page shows what the last federal inspection recorded, not whether NFA 2378 is safe to cross today. Here is how to use it.

  • NBI condition ratings reflect the latest record in this annual dataset, not a live status. Current routine inspection intervals are risk-based.

Condition codes come straight from the FHWA National Bridge Inventory and are not a real-time safety judgment. Only the owning agency, a state DOT, county, or other owner, can post, restrict, or close a bridge.
